Originally Posted By EMSflyer: DriftPunch, Your is 50.00 with the long flash hider is awesome !! What kind of pistol is that in the bottom pic? -EMSflyer Frommer 1912 'Stop' (Austro-Hungarian, then Hungarian post WWI). Mine is Austro-Hungarian from 1918. Most are .32, the remainder being .380. At least 3 arfcommers have them, including me. In the '30s, the Hungarians stopped their manufacture for the Femaru, a standard bloback. They are desired both by gun geeks and WWI collectors. Gun geeks want them due to their unusual long recoil method of operation, and the engineering that makes it work. |

http://i249.photobucket.com/albums/gg203/pistolpete308/EDC02.jpg 1903 Colt Pocket Hammerless (.32 ACP) This is a beautiful, sexy pistol. Designed by John Browning, it's considered one of the classics. Mine was made in 1906, making it 112 years old. Takedown is very cool... you pull back the slide and twist the barrel, and that's it. No pins or levers or anything like that. Very simple and slick. The Revolver is a 1970s Charter Arms Bulldog (.44spl). It's not particularly sexy, but it is a very light, compact revovler in a substantial caliber. Since this is the only picture I have of my 1903 Colt, it got to hitch a ride. The pocketknives are also not partiuclarly sexy. The two mini tactical folders are gerbers, and the wood-handled knife is an Opinel. There's also a pepper spray, and a Streamlight Scorpion.
